bonjour,
Comment pourrais-je déclencher sous certaine condition une procédure(avec parametre) après le commit pour une insertion ou un update sur une table .
Merci d'avance a tous.
:?:
Version imprimable
bonjour,
Comment pourrais-je déclencher sous certaine condition une procédure(avec parametre) après le commit pour une insertion ou un update sur une table .
Merci d'avance a tous.
:?:
Bonjour,
Utilise un trigger sur ta table.
Code:
1
2
3
4 CREATE TRIGGER AFTER INSERT ON MATABLE BEGIN IF test THEN PROCEDURE(p1, p2); END IF; END;
l'activation doit être faite apres le commit.
ce qui n'est pas permit dans un trigger.
A ma connaissance, il n'existe pas de trigger POST-COMMIT au niveau d'une base.
je me suis mal expliquer ,
le traitement de la procédure ne doit pas impacter le temps de la transaction et devrait donc etre faite de maniére détachée .
aucun événement sur COMMIT n'existe... on ne peut pas dire mieux :?